- The distance between Aikawa, Japan and Surgut, Russia is approximately 5,052 km or 3,139 mi.
- To reach Aikawa in this distance one would set out from Surgut bearing 89.9° or E and follow the great circles arc to approach Aikawa bearing 142.4° or SE .
- Aikawa has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Surgut has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c).
- The annual average temperature is 16.3 °C (29.3°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 16.6 °C (29.9°F) less in Aikawa.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1071.2 mm (42.2 in) more which is equivalent to 1071.2 l/m² (26.29 US gal/ft²) or 10,712,000 l/ha (1,145,184 US gal/ac) more. About 3 1/6 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 23.2° higher in Aikawa than in Surgut.
- Relative humidity levels are 2.1%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 15.3°C (27.5°F) higher.
